About eThekwini Municipality
EThekwini Municipality is a metropolitan municipality in the KwaZulu-Natal province of South Africa. Created in 2000, it includes the coastal city of Durban and its surrounding towns and rural areas. The Zulu word eThekwini means “ocean and bay lagoon”. The landscape features a warm, subtropical climate, extensive beaches, hilly regions, gorges, and ravines. The municipality’s composition of urban, semi-urban, and rural environments presents a challenge for sustainable development.
